How much does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) cost in North Carolina?

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) · CPT 43235 · State: North Carolina

In North Carolina, the typical insurer-negotiated price for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) is about $387, with most between $366 and $1,410 ($1,538 cash/self-pay). Based on 53 North Carolina hospitals — 71% lower than the national typical of $1,356. Hospital list charges run about $2,677 (6.9× higher).

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) cost in North Carolina — FAQs

How much does an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) cost in North Carolina?

In North Carolina, the typical insurer-negotiated price for an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) is about $387, with most between $366 and $1,410, based on 53 North Carolina hospitals. That's 71% lower than the national typical of $1,356.

How much does an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) cost without insurance in North Carolina?

Cash or self-pay prices for an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) in North Carolina run around $1,538. Hospitals often bill the higher "list" charge first (about $2,677), so ask for the cash or self-pay rate.

Why is my North Carolina hospital bill for an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) so high?

North Carolina hospital "list" charges for an Upper GI endoscopy (diagnostic) run about $2,677 — roughly 6.9× the $387 insurers actually pay there. The list price is rarely what anyone pays; the negotiated and cash rates are the realistic benchmark.
